Creaming butter and sugar

How to beat together butter and sugar for a light, fluffy cake.

Points to remember

  • Take some softened butter and cut it into cubes.
  • Push the butter into a deep bowl and add the sugar.
  • Put an electric whisk on the lowest setting and break the butter up into the sugar.
  • Increase the whisk's speed and mix for about 1 minute until you have a light and creamy mixture.

Useful tips

  • If the butter breaks down during softening or creaming, place the butter, or the butter and sugar mixture, into the fridge for 5 to 15 minutes, then start creaming again.
